Market Dynamics:

Synthetic diamonds, also known as lab-created or cultured diamonds, are an emerging trend in the global diamond market. These diamonds are created in a laboratory setting using advanced technology to simulate the natural diamond-growing process. The synthetic diamond market is experiencing rapid growth due to various factors such as increasing demand for diamonds in various industries, technological advancements, and ethical concerns related to natural diamond mining. However, the market also faces restraints and challenges such as high production costs, limited consumer awareness, and potential impact on the natural diamond industry.

Growth Drivers & Opportunities

One of the key growth drivers for the synthetic diamond market is the increasing demand for diamonds in various industries such as electronics, construction, and healthcare. Synthetic diamonds are used in various industrial applications due to their superior properties such as hardness, thermal conductivity, and optical transparency. Additionally, the growing trend of lab-grown diamonds as ethical and sustainable alternatives to natural diamonds is creating opportunities for market growth. Consumers are increasingly conscious of the environmental and social impact of natural diamond mining, leading to a shift towards synthetic diamonds.

Furthermore, technological advancements in diamond production techniques are driving the market growth. Advanced equipment and processes used in the production of synthetic diamonds are improving the quality and consistency of the end products, leading to increased acceptance in the market. The development of new applications for synthetic diamonds, such as in quantum computing and high-pressure research, also presents opportunities for market expansion.

Industry Restraints & Challenges

Despite the promising growth prospects, the synthetic diamond market faces several restraints and challenges. The high production costs associated with manufacturing synthetic diamonds are a major barrier to market growth. Advanced technology and specialized equipment are required for the production of high-quality synthetic diamonds, leading to increased operational expenses. Additionally, the limited consumer awareness and acceptance of lab-grown diamonds in comparison to natural diamonds pose a challenge to market expansion. The traditional perception of diamonds as rare and valuable natural gems creates resistance to the adoption of synthetic diamonds among consumers.

Moreover, the potential impact on the natural diamond industry is a significant challenge for the synthetic diamond market. The growth of lab-grown diamonds has raised concerns among natural diamond producers and retailers, leading to a debate over the authenticity and value of synthetic diamonds in comparison to natural ones. The conflict between the two segments of the diamond industry creates uncertainty and poses a hurdle to the widespread acceptance of synthetic diamonds in the market.

Segmentation Analysis:

Industrial Diamonds

Industrial diamonds are primarily used in cutting, grinding, and drilling applications across various industries. These diamonds are known for their hardness and thermal conductivity, making them ideal for industrial purposes. One of the key sub-segments within the industrial diamonds market is the abrasives segment. Abrasives are used for grinding, polishing, and cutting applications in industries such as construction and automotive. The demand for synthetic diamonds in the abrasives segment has been driven by their superior performance and durability compared to natural diamonds. As synthetic diamonds continue to improve in quality and consistency, they are expected to gain further traction in the abrasives market.

Gem-quality Diamonds

Gem-quality synthetic diamonds are created with the same physical and chemical properties as natural diamonds, making them indistinguishable to the naked eye. These diamonds are used in jewelry and luxury accessories, offering a more sustainable and ethical alternative to mined diamonds. Within the gem-quality diamonds segment, lab-grown colored diamonds have gained significant attention. These diamonds are engineered to exhibit vibrant hues such as blue, yellow, and pink, offering a unique and sustainable option for consumers. With consumers becoming more conscious of the ethical and environmental implications of diamond mining, the demand for lab-grown colored diamonds is expected to rise in the coming years.
